SESIONES es un programa en donde se expone la música de vanguardia y las nuevas propuestas musicales que surgen en México, Latinoamérica y el mundo. Cada emisión transmite una sesión ‘en vivo’ de alguna banda o proyecto musical de relevancia e interés nacional y mundial. El escenario de cada sesión de la primera temporada será el teatro circular del Polifórum Cultural Siqueiros en la Ciudad de México. Todas las SESIONES están grabadas en Televisión de Alta Definición (HDTV) a cuatro cámaras y con múltiples canales de audio que garantiza el mejor sonido y calidad de audio.
